**tailr — log tailing CLI**

Future maintainers, a few things about tailr before you curse its name: it streams logs from the Fennel cluster and the `--follow` flag silently drops lines if the buffer fills, so bump `--buffer-size` for chatty services. Auth tokens refresh hourly; if you see 401s mid-stream, just reconnect. The filter syntax is custom (sorry), not regex. Build instructions, release process, and the filter syntax cheatsheet all live on this page:

wiki page, kahog-hahig: https://vault.zemvargrid.internal/display/deploy/repo/settings/merge_requests/job/settings/6f3b933774dbc5320a4daa18

Action item from the Paperlane incident: the PDF invoice renderer accepted oversized embedded fonts, exhausting worker memory. Fix enforces hard caps on input size, page count, and render time, plus sandboxed font parsing. Security review requested on the cap values before rollout; they were derived from the incident traces. Enforcement uses the constants below.

limits module of kagug-tahop:
RATE_LIMITS = {
    "holath": 1,
    "druael": 10,
}

### Runbook: Deep-link routing misfires (Lumen app)

Quick one for review: when the Lumen router gets a deep link with an expired campaign slug, it falls back to the home screen instead of the resolver's suggested route. The fix swaps the fallback order and logs the miss. To check that slug mappings look sane before approving, query the routing table with the connection string below.

warehouse DSN: clickhouse://tameth_svc:8HsqEav@db-147c.halixcloud.corp:5432/tamael